White Mughals: Love and Betrayal in Eighteenth-Century India by William Dalrymple
3.0
Dalrymple is an engaging writer at times, but this book is a bit uneven. He doesn't always tie all the strands of the story together well. There's also too much ancillary material that should be relegated to footnotes. But the overall story and some of the interesting factoids that Dalrymple shares about India - especially in south India - are quite engaging.
